Today’s Wayno / Piraro Bizarro offers a pun using the available resources sparingly: piñata coladas — piña coladas as made by (anthropomorphized) piñatas: Helpfully, with a recipe (if you’re puzzled by the odd symbols in the cartoon — Wayno says there are only 2 in this strip — see this Page) The resources. First, from NOAD: noun piña colada: cocktail made with rum, pineapple juice, and coconut [ORIGIN: Spanish, literally ‘strained pineapple’] Then, in my 10/15/18 posting “Piñata under the gun”, a section on the piñata. [ORIGIN: mid 19th century Spanish, literally ‘pot’ — (AMZ:) possibly a metaphorical pineapple] It’s pineapples, plus pomegranates, all the way down (or in the case of grenades, all the way blown up).
